ISLAMABAD: Defence Minister Khawaja Asif said that all Muslim countries must demonstrate unity among their ranks to confront Israel, warning that if the Muslim world does not unite today, then each one of them will be targeted eventually.
Speaking in a session of the National Assembly, Khawaja Asif said that a war is currently underway between Iran and Israel. He added that last night, Israel attacked Iran, targeting its military installations and martyring its military leadership. He emphasized that Israel is not acting alone in this situation.
He further said that Iran is a neighbouring country with which Pakistan has centuries-old ties and a historical relationship. “In this time of trial, we stand with Iran in every possible way. We will safeguard Iran’s interests. The Iranians are our brothers; their pain and grief are our own,” he said. “Israel has targeted Yemen, Iran, and Palestine. It is essential for the Muslim world to unite. If we remain silent today, then everyone’s turn will come.”
Khawaja Asif called for an emergency meeting of the Organization of Islamic Cooperation (OIC) and urged all Muslim countries to unite against Israel. “Children are being martyred in Palestine while Islamic countries remain silent. A strong voice is rising against Israel around the world. Even the non-Muslim public in the West is protesting against Israel. Their conscience is awakening, but not that of the Muslims.”
He said Pakistan has firmly stood by its stance since day one: “We have not recognized Israel, nor established relations with it. In recent years, some Pakistani-origin individuals have traveled to Israel, but I won’t go into the details of how or with whose help they went.”
He emphasized that the unity of the Muslim world must now be visible. “Some Muslim countries have relations with Israel. These ties should be severed. Israel’s hands are stained with the blood of Muslims, and we must reject that hand. Muslim nations must formulate a collective strategy to confront Israel.”
Khawaja Asif remarked “When India attacked us, we crushed an enemy five times our size. Yesterday, Israel targeted Iran’s nuclear installations. Israel is not alone—it is being given all kinds of cover and support. Actions must now reflect the unity of the Islamic world.
